Facing a 'Muslim NATO': Israel's biggest-ever defense deal reshapes the Mediterranean

Israel and Greece have signed a $3.6 billion air defense deal, dubbed the 'Achilles Shield', to counter threats from Turkey and Iran. The agreement is Israel's largest-ever defense deal and marks a significant deepening of military cooperation between the two countries. The deal includes advanced air defense systems that will enhance Greece's military capabilities.

    Why it matters

    The agreement is seen as a strategic move by Greece to bolster its defenses against Turkey, with which it has a long-standing dispute, and Iran, which has been expanding its influence in the region. The deal also reflects Israel's growing role as a major defense supplier and its efforts to strengthen its alliances in the Mediterranean.
